本文目录导读:
随着信息技术的飞速发展,服务器作为企业数据存储和业务处理的核心设备,其稳定性、安全性至关重要,在服务器运行过程中,镜像干扰问题时常发生,严重影响系统性能,本文将深入探讨服务器防镜像策略,帮助您有效抵御数据同步干扰,保障系统稳定运行。
什么是服务器防镜像?
服务器防镜像,即防止服务器数据在多个节点间进行无差别的同步,导致数据冗余、性能下降等问题,在分布式系统中,节点间的数据同步是常见操作,但若处理不当,则会引发镜像干扰,服务器防镜像策略旨在确保数据同步的正确性、一致性和高效性。
服务器防镜像策略
1、选择合适的同步算法
图片来源于网络,如有侵权联系删除
(1)Paxos算法:Paxos算法是一种经典的分布式一致性算法,适用于处理大规模分布式系统中的数据同步问题,通过多数派选举,确保数据一致性。
(2)Raft算法:Raft算法是另一种分布式一致性算法,其核心思想是将系统中的所有节点分为领导者、跟随者和候选人,领导者负责处理日志复制和状态机执行,跟随者负责接收日志和执行状态机,候选人负责参与领导者选举。
2、优化数据同步机制
(1)减少同步频率:合理设置数据同步频率,避免频繁的数据同步导致系统负载过高。
(2)按需同步:针对不同数据类型,采取不同的同步策略,对实时性要求较高的数据,可采取实时同步;对实时性要求较低的数据,可采取定时同步。
3、引入一致性检查机制
图片来源于网络,如有侵权联系删除
(1)版本号控制:为每个数据条目设置版本号,通过版本号判断数据是否发生变更,避免重复同步。
(2)时间戳控制:为每个数据条目设置时间戳,通过时间戳判断数据是否过期,避免无效同步。
4、数据去重与清洗
(1)数据去重:在数据同步过程中,对重复数据进行去重,避免数据冗余。
(2)数据清洗:对同步过来的数据进行清洗,确保数据质量。
5、引入负载均衡机制
图片来源于网络,如有侵权联系删除
(1)动态调整节点权重:根据节点性能和负载情况,动态调整节点权重,实现负载均衡。
(2)引入缓存机制:在数据同步过程中,引入缓存机制,提高数据访问速度。
服务器防镜像策略是保障系统稳定运行的重要手段,通过选择合适的同步算法、优化数据同步机制、引入一致性检查机制、数据去重与清洗以及负载均衡机制,可以有效抵御数据同步干扰,提高系统性能,在实际应用中,企业应根据自身业务需求和系统特点,制定合理的防镜像策略,确保服务器稳定、高效地运行。
标签: #服务器防镜像
评论列表